For online wagering, the National Self-Exclusion Register, known as BetStop, has transformed how players manage their engagement. Launched by the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A), BetStop enables a single application to exclude you from all licensed Australian online gambling providers. This centralised system ensures that once you register, licensed operators must remove you from their marketing lists and prevent you from opening new accounts. The sheer scope of this measure is considerable, as it covers hundreds of active wagering licences across the country, effectively sealing off the digital market for your own protection.

Land-Based Venues and the Multi-Venue Approach

For physical casinos and pubs, the process diverges from the digital route. Each state and territory in Australia operates its own exclusion scheme. For example, in New South Wales, the Liquor & Gaming NSW authority administers the program, allowing patrons to exclude themselves from all hotels and clubs in the state or specific venues. This requires visiting a service desk, signing a physical declaration form, and providing a passport-sized photo for venue security systems. The exclusion period in most states ranges from six months to a lifetime, with unauthorised re-entry potentially resulting in fines for the patron.

Statistics indicate that venue-based exclusion programs have a high uptake, with thousands of active exclusions in Victoria alone. However, the onus is on the individual to refrain from visiting. Unlike the digital BetStop system, there is no central facial recognition database across all pubs in Queensland, for instance. Therefore, you must rely on the venue’s staff to identify you. For a comprehensive strategy, combining a state-wide venue exclusion with a BetStop registration offers the most complete coverage, ensuring both your physical and digital gambling avenues are closed simultaneously.

At its core, RTP is a theoretical statistic representing the percentage of all wagered money a pokie will pay back to players over a vast number of spins. It is not a measure of short-term luck but a long-term average. For instance, a game with a 97% RTP will, theoretically, return $97 for every $100 wagered, keeping $3 as the house edge. This figure is determined by the game’s internal mathematics and the random number generator (RNG), ensuring fairness and unpredictability in every single outcome.

Navigating the Volatility and House Edge

However, RTP does not exist in a vacuum. A critical companion concept is volatility, often referred to as variance. A pokie can boast a high RTP, yet if it has extreme volatility, you may encounter long dry spells before a significant hit. Low volatility pokies provide smaller, more frequent wins, which are ideal for extended play sessions. Smart players align a game’s volatility with their personal risk tolerance and entertainment budget, ensuring that the theoretical RTP doesn’t overshadow the practical reality of a bankroll’s lifespan.

To understand this, one must look at the evolution of the offer itself. A decade ago, a standard welcome package might have offered a simple 100% match on your first deposit, capped at a modest $200. Today, the landscape is dominated by multi-tiered packages that span your first three deposits, often bundling free spins, bonus credits, and even cashback on losses. However, the critical factor isn’t the gross figure in the promotional banner; it is the terms attached. High wagering requirements, typically 40x to 60x the deposit plus bonus, can render a $2,000 bonus mathematically improbable to convert into withdrawable cash.

The True Cost of Complexity

The most significant shift has been in the fine print, not the headline number. The theoretical return-to-player (RTP) on eligible games has become a battleground. Operators now routinely exclude games with high RTPs (above 97%) from meeting wagering requirements, steering players towards pokies with a higher house edge. Furthermore, contribution rates vary wildly; a table game might only contribute 10% towards turnover, and some live dealer games contribute 0%. This dilution means that a player chasing a $1,000 bonus with a 40x requirement faces a real-money expected loss that often exceeds the bonus value itself, even before considering the deposit.

It is vital to state upfront that roulette wheels carry a built-in house advantage, 2.7% for European single-zero wheels and a steeper 5.26% for American double-zero variants. This mathematical certainty means that, over an extended period, the casino will always profit. However, betting systems can provide structure, discipline, and short-term entertainment value. They are designed to manage how you bet, not to alter the underlying odds of any single spin.

The Aggressive Progression: Martingale and Grand Martingale

The Martingale is arguably the most famous system, heavily favoured for even-money outside bets like red/black or odd/even. The premise is elementary: double your wager after every loss. The theory suggests that when a win eventually occurs, it will recover all previous losses plus a profit equal to the original stake. For instance, starting with a $10 bet, a losing streak would see bets of $20, $40, and $80. A win at this stage returns $80, covering the $70 lost and netting a $10 profit.

However, the system’s fatal flaw is its exponential growth during extended losing streaks. A sequence of just seven consecutive losses on a $10 base bet requires a total bankroll of $1,270 to continue. Casinos enforce table limits specifically to thwart this strategy. The Grand Martingale variant intensifies the risk by adding an extra unit onto each doubled stake, aiming for higher profits but escalating the bankroll burnout rate even faster. While satisfying in the short term, the Martingale relies on the fallacy that a win is “due” after a loss, which is statistically untrue for independent events.

Risk Distribution: The D’Alembert and Fibonacci Systems

For players seeking a less volatile approach, the D’Alembert system is a popular alternative. Based on the “theory of equilibrium,” it operates by increasing your stake by one unit after a loss and decreasing it by one unit after a win. This creates a gentler progression curve than the Martingale, requiring less capital. If you start with a $5 bet and lose, you wager $6 next; upon a win, you drop back down to $5. The idea is to achieve a one-unit profit for every net win over a session, providing a more sustainable rhythm for casual players.

Conversely, the Fibonacci system uses the famous mathematical sequence (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8) where each number is the sum of the two preceding ones. After a loss, you move one step up the sequence; after a win, you move two steps back. This system offers a middle ground, providing higher recovery potential than the D’Alembert but with less explosive progression than the Martingale. Understanding the distinction between volatility and Return to Player (RTP) is crucial. Volatility dictates how often you can expect to hit a winning combination. High-volatility slots are notorious for long dry spells punctuated by massive payouts, which can be anxiety-inducing for casual players. Conversely, low-volatility machines deliver frequent, smaller wins, ensuring your balance fluctuates gently rather than plummeting. When paired with a high RTP, often above 96%, these games offer the best statistical chance of extending your session. The trick is not seeking out the biggest prize, but rather the most consistent feedback loop of small wins that keeps the experience light-hearted.

Key Metrics for a Chill Spin

Before you even load a game, you should check its technical specifications, which are usually listed in the paytable or game info section. The first figure to look for is the minimum bet per spin. Many modern games allow you to wager as little as 10 to 20 cents, but the most budget-friendly options start at just 1 cent. However, a low minimum bet is only half the equation. You must also scrutinise the maximum bet ceiling; if a game allows a $100 wager, it often has higher volatility baked into its core design, which can make the base game feel erratic.

Here are the specific features that typically signpost a calmer gaming experience:

  • Low Volatility Rating: Look for games explicitly labelled as low variance in the info screen.
  • High Hit Frequency: A hit frequency above 30% means you will see a winning line roughly one in every three spins.
  • Simple Bonus Mechanics: Games with free spins rather than complex, multi-level bonus buys tend to have more stable base game returns.
  • Classic Reels: Traditional 3-reel pokies with a single payline often allow for the smallest possible stakes.

The core objective is simple: predict how the three dice will land. You can bet on a single number appearing, the total sum of the dice, or specific combinations, among many other options. Each bet type carries a different probability and thus a different payout rate. For Australian players looking to explore this game, understanding the house edge is crucial. For instance, betting on a “Big” or “Small” total (between 4-10 or 11-17, excluding triples) offers a near 50/50 chance with a house edge of just 2.78%, making it the safest entry point for novices.

Decoding Sic Bo Bets and Payouts

To truly enjoy the game, you must first understand the hierarchy of available wagers. The safest bets, as mentioned, are the Small and Big options. These are effectively even-money bets, paying 1:1. However, you lose if a triple (all three dice showing the same number) appears. This rule is the casino’s built-in advantage. As a beginner, mastering these two bets allows you to play for extended periods while you observe the rhythm of the game.

Moving up the risk ladder, you have “Specific Triples” and “Specific Doubles.” These offer astronomical payouts, often 150:1 for a specific triple, but the probability of landing a specific set of three identical numbers is a mere 0.46%. A more balanced middle-ground approach involves betting on “Combination” wagers, where you predict that two specific numbers will appear on at least two of the dice. This pays 5:1 and offers a manageable house edge of 16.67%, providing a thrilling rush without the volatility of a lottery-style bet.

Unlike standard parlay bets where you pick a winner, fantasy sports betting requires you to act as a team manager. You draft a roster of real athletes within a salary cap, and your score is determined by their statistical output in actual games. This complexity is a key driver of its appeal. It rewards knowledge and research, moving beyond pure chance. For many, the satisfaction derived from outsmarting thousands of other competitors in a large tournament is as rewarding as the financial payout itself.

This strategic layer has fostered a more engaged community. Players spend hours analysing player matchups, weather conditions, and defensive schemes. The data analytics involved are profound. Top competitors often utilise advanced statistical models to find “value” plays, athletes whose projected performance is higher than their salary suggests. It is this intellectual challenge that separates DFS from other forms of wagering, creating a loyal user base that views it as a game of skill rather than a simple gamble.
